Glass-ceramic or glass utensils do not conduct heat as well as metal, but they can be
used. Use them for foods that do not require a dark brown crust or crisping, such as
soufflés.
Baked items cook more quickly and evenly if they are individually smaller in size,i.e.two
or three small foods do better than one large piece.When single food items are baked,
always center the food on the rack.If several foods are being baked,space them evenly
on the rack or racks.
Racks Positions
One to four racks can be used simultaneously during convection baking.Place the
rack(s) in the desired position before turning the oven on.Store the unused racks out
of the oven.
Rack position 2 (second from bottom) will probably be used the most for single rack
convection baking.
When baking on more than one rack you do not need to stagger the pans. Allow at
least 1”of space between the oven walls and the pans so the heated air can circulate.
Pans should be placed in center of oven, stacked above each rack.
Regular Bake
Bake is baking with hot air;there is no fan.The air movement comes from natural convection -
as the air heats,it moves to the top of the oven.This oven mode is the same as you have been
using for baking on one or two racks.

CAUTION:
Aluminum foil should never be used to cover the oven racks or
to line the oven bottom. The trapped heat can damage the
porcelain and the heated air cannot adequately reach the food
being baked.
Rack Positions
One or two racks can be used simultaneously during bake.Place the rack(s) in the
desired position before turning the oven on.Store any unused racks out of the oven.
Rack position 2 (second from bottom) will probably be used the most for single rack
baking.
